Personals (July 8, 1882)

The following items are extracted from the Personals column:

  • M.A.K. HARPER is at Montvale.
  • Mr. Wm. CONING left this week for Wisconsin.
  • Mr. Jesse PEELE returned from Ohio last week.
  • Mr. T.N. WILLIAMS returned from Jefferson last week.
  • Miss Maggie HENRY is spending the summer in Kentucky.
  • Gen. R.N. HOOD and lady returned from the Western cities Saturday last.
  • Mr. B.F. WILLARD returned from Montvale this week much improved in health.
  • Prof. H.W. SPRAY and company returned from the mountains of North Carolina last Tuesday.
  • Prof. G.S.W. CRAWFORD has been appointed State Superintendent of Public Instruction by the Governor will enter upon the duties of his office at once.
  • Mr. W.M. HOOD returned Monday last from a trip West, looking much improved.  Mrs. HOOD will remain until September.  She is rapidly regaining her health.
  • Mr. L.C. BLANKINSHIP, a former clerk in our postoffice has accepted a clerkship in the postoffcice at Knxoville.  His many friends here wish him success in his new field of labor.  He made a good clerk here and leaves a host of friends.  We congratulate him upon his success.
  • Mrs. J.P. HAYNES and sister, Miss Jennie McKENZIE, made a pleasant call at this office Thursday last.  Mrs. HAYNES went out to Montvale to spend the heated season at this celebrated summer resort.

Source: Blount County Democrat, 8 July 1882, page 4. Available online at Chronicling America: Historic American Newspapers.
